Invesco Ltd. Reports March 2025 Assets Under Management



Invesco Ltd. (NYSE: IVZ) has announced its preliminary assets under management (AUM) data for March 2025, revealing a total of $1,844.8 billion. This figure represents a 2.3% decrease compared to the previous month, indicating a modest retreat amidst various market influences. Here’s a closer look at the statistics and factors affecting this shift.

AUM Breakdown


Invesco's report highlights significant movements within its various asset categories. The firm recorded net long-term inflows of $6.5 billion during the month, illustrating continued investment interest despite the overall decline. However, there were $1.7 billion in non-management fee earning net outflows, which contributed to the decrease in total AUM. Notably, the money market segment benefited from net inflows of $5.8 billion, countering some of the losses felt elsewhere.

The decrease in total AUM can be largely attributed to unfavorable market returns, which alone reduced AUM by approximately $60 billion. Despite this, several factors, including foreign exchange movements and reinvested distributions, increased AUM by $5.2 billion, showcasing the complex interplay of market dynamics at work.

Quarterly Averages


For the quarter ending March 31, 2025, Invesco reported preliminary average total AUM of $1,880.8 billion and an average active AUM of $1,043.1 billion. Breakdown of AUM by Category


The AUM breakdown provides further insight into Invesco's operations and asset management strategies:
  • - ETFs: $490.0 Billion
  • - Index Strategies: $294.1 Billion
  • - Fundamental Fixed Income: $253.8 Billion
  • - Fundamental Equities: $131.3 Billion
  • - Private Markets: $121.3 Billion
  • - APAC Managed: $59.1 Billion
  • - Multi-Asset/Other: $198.0 Billion
  • - Global Liquidity: $297.2 Billion

Comparing these figures with previous months:
  • - February 2025: $1,888.6 billion in total AUM.
  • - January 2025: $1,902.8 billion in total AUM.

Company Overview


Invesco Ltd. is a prominent global investment management firm with a presence in over 20 countries, delivering a range of active, passive, and alternative investment solutions to its clients. Its commitment lies in providing an investment experience that enhances individuals' financial well-being, marking its significance in the global financial landscape.
